Returning to Sola for my second visit, I was seated in the Japanese-style stone cellar downstairs. The atmosphere remains undeniably poetic, and the chef’s philosophy—reflected in the artistic, broken tableware—commands deep respect.
The tasting menu was a journey of delicate precision. The Saint-Jacques (Scallops) paired with persimmon and soy ricotta offered a surprising yet harmonious texture, while the main course of Canard (Duck), served with chanterelles and a garlic-soy sauce, was cooked to absolute perfection, rich and savory.
However, a few practical notes for future diners. As the staff graciously warned, there is zero phone or internet signal in the basement. I was expecting important calls, which made the disconnection a bit stressful. If staying online is vital for you, request a table on the ground floor.
Additionally, Sola’s signature service style is interactive, often asking guests to "guess" ingredients before revealing them (blind tasting). While this fosters fun communication, it can feel like a task when you simply want to unwind. When I expressed a preference to skip the guessing and just hear the explanations, the staff kindly stopped immediately and guided me through the menu with ease.
For first-time visitors: if you are seeking pure healing rather than an intellectual challenge, do not hesitate to let the staff know. Their flexibility turned a good meal into a truly comfortable experience.

Apparently, this is the oldest vegetarian restaurant in France, in activity since 1978! It's in an incredibly (and unexpectedly) quiet street literally 100 meters from Notre Dame, and it's a very nice restaurant. I had lunch with my family there and we had the basmati rice with veggies, the baked potatoes and sweet potatoes + veggies + tofu with sauce (spicy!), and the two vegan desserts (I would certainly recommend the brownie with ice cream - you can choose the flavour). I appreciate the possibility to get traditional/naturally vegan dishes here, rather than fake meat or other vegan dishes that you can find in several vegan restaurants nowadays.
